The Lion’s Share: a Story of Halving Cake and Eating It, Too by Matthew McElligott

Ant is thrilled to be invited to a party given by the king.  She is less happy when she sees the poor behavior shown by the other guests, who eat sloppily and care only about themselves.  The worst happens when the king passes the elephant a cake, inviting him to help himself, which he does by taking half.  Each animal in turn takes half of what is left.  By the time poor Ant receives the cake, there is only a crumb remaining to share with the king!  What will she do?  (Readers will enjoy this book so much they may not realize they are learning important math concepts as well as a lesson in proper manners.)

Marvelous Mattie: How Margaret E. Knight Became an Inventor by Emily Arnold McCully

When Mattie was a child, she could make almost anything with her father’s tools.  By the time she was a teenager, Mattie’s talent for creating useful inventions was well known.  However, when she designed the flat-bottomed paper bag we use today, a man claimed he invented it–because, as a woman, she “could not possibly understand the mechanical complexities of the machine” that produced them.  The inventor’s battle for the right to manufacture the bags, together with sketches of her creations, make this an inspiring, exciting story.

The United Tweets of America by Hudson Talbott

Join the fun as fifty state birds enter the United Tweets of America Pageant.  You won’t be able to stop laughing as each contestant shows its stuff–and is occasionally irritated by a neighbor or pokes its beak into another’s page.   The contest continues to a hilarious conclusion and an unforgettable rendition of “America the Beautiful.”  A bit of information about each state is thrown in, but please don’t mistake this delightful book for an information resource!

The Safe Place by Tehila Peterseil

Kinneret has trouble in school.  Understanding language and concentrating are so hard.  Some teachers think that she is lazy.  To make things worse, Kinneret is having nightmares, and her parents, while they care about her, are disappointed that she isn’t doing better.  Sometimes she imagines a big white bird taking her away when everything is too much to handle.  Just when Kinneret is giving up hope of ever finding her own “safe place,” a wonderful person enters her life.

A Wild Life by Jeff Corwin

If you’re not a wildlife lover, you might be after beginning to read Jeff Corwin’s autobiography!  The famous biologist enthusiastically describes his early encounters with the animal world, and effectively talks about the importance of conserving natural resources around the world and in our own back yards.  This eye-opening story is especially timely, as Corwin is, as of June 9, NBC/MSNBC’s new Wildlife and Science Expert.

Yankee Girl by Mary Ann Rodman

Alice Ann Moxley is used to moving often; her FBI agent father is given assignments in new locations every couple of years.  However, she has never been in a place like Jackson, Mississippi, before.  Alice Ann’s father has been sent here to protect Black people registering to vote–an activity that seems natural to someone who lived in Chicago, but which is violently protested in the 1960s South.  When Alice Ann has trouble making friends–several classmates think she is different and call her Yankee Girl–she thinks it might be easier to become friendly with Valerie, one of only two Black girls in her school.  But Valerie is not interested in friendship with anyone, and Alice Ann must weigh her wish to be popular against knowing what is “the Right Thing” to do.

Musawi by A. Shalom

16-year-old Sophia has a dream: to escape from Syria, where she and her fellow Jews are oppressed but forbidden to leave, and go to Israel.  Her parents expect her to marry a local boy, as her sister did, and she also wishes to please them.  Meanwhile, there is talk of a safe route out of Syria.  If it is discovered, does Sophia have the courage to leave everyone and everything behind and follow her dream?  This fast-paced story will keep you on the edge of your seat until the last action-packed page.
